Output 95d99d857a3b3176408f6795eb4aaa3ea3f53a8f8dffac37c3911bb7792ac9c7:4

value
23657284
script pubkey
OP_0 OP_PUSHBYTES_20 16259780767eb162e5091913922ab51aadbfc7a1
address
bc1qzcje0qrk06ck9egfryfey244r2kml3apdghwl5
transaction
95d99d857a3b3176408f6795eb4aaa3ea3f53a8f8dffac37c3911bb7792ac9c7
spent
true